Abstract

The utility model relates to a kind of lockset motor clutch mechanism, comprise box body top cover, bottom, motor, described bottom is made up of two chambers, box body top cover is installed on above bottom, mounted motor in one of them chamber and this motor and output shaft end cover have bung flange, another chamber indoor location latch rotor spring and this latch rotor spring are with two extensions; Install latch push rod in slot between two chambers, in this push rod end with a draw-in groove, one of them extension of described latch rotor spring is fixed on draw-in groove, and another extension is then fixed on outside bung flange through push rod outer end.The utility model beneficial effect is: when bung flange rotates forward, latch rotor spring follows bung flange upwards to swing, and drives latch push rod upwardly on-of bolt; During bung flange reversion, latch rotor spring follows bung flange to lower swing, and drive latch push rod to promote downwards, on-of bolt resets.

Background technology
Lockset motor clutch mechanism, uses clutch usually, and a kind of is roller, by roller carry-over moment, because the raceway on roller is special-shaped curved, manufacture, detect all more difficult, processing cost is high, and owing to being linear contact lay between raceway and roller, frictional force is little, easily occurs skidding after wearing and tearing, thus can not carry-over moment, clutch is caused to lose efficacy, poor reliability; In addition, roller one-way clutch, because of the reason of its structure, takes up room larger.Another kind of friction disk type one-way clutch, manufacturing process is complicated, and carry-over moment is limited, and inconvenience maintenance, seldom use.For micro motor use occasion as door lock, mahjong machine, curtain driving device, circuit breaker electric dynamic circuit connector brake mechanism etc., torque requirement is not high, work infrequently, but claimed structure is simple, volume is little, cost is low, above method volume is all comparatively large, cost is high, and above method is all inapplicable.
Therefore, create a lot for the improvement of clutch aspect, such as, application publication number is CN 103410882 A, application number be 201310256300.1 Chinese patent disclose a kind of clutch, be made up of motor, clutch overcoat, ratchet, pin, spring, the output shaft of motor is fixed with ratchet; Have circular hole in clutch overcoat, ratchet is enclosed in circular hole; Clutch jacket internal lateral attitude has slotted eye, and slotted eye communicates with circular hole, and be placed with pin, spring in slotted eye, spring withstands pin.This infrastructure cost is cheap, small volume, easily process, and is applicable to micro motor and uses.
But what above structure adopted is pin, ratchet, the back of tooth are isostructural cooperatively interacts, as, the tooth of the ratchet of ratchet is separated with pin, pin only contacts with the arc surface of ratchet, the back of tooth of ratchet, and these needs are relating to the back of tooth of ratchet of ratchet and coordinating between pin, and action comparatively bothers; Relate to more parts, be unfavorable for completing unlatching and Operating In Persistent Current Mode simply, easily.
Therefore, this case adopts bung flange, push rod coordinates with latch rotor spring, for above aspect, needs reasonably to improve prior art.

Detailed description of the invention
As shown in Figure 1-2, lockset motor clutch mechanism described in the utility model embodiment, comprise box body top cover 1, bottom 2, motor 3, described bottom 2 is made up of two chambers, box body top cover 1 is installed on above bottom 2, mounted motor 3 in one of them chamber and this motor 3 and output shaft end cover have bung flange 4, another chamber indoor location latch rotor spring 5 and this latch rotor spring 5 are with two extensions;
Correspondingly, install latch push rod 6 in the slot between two chambers, described latch push rod 6 is made up of, in this push rod end with a draw-in groove 7 segmental arc and a push rod perpendicular to segmental arc; One of them extension of above-described latch rotor spring 5 is fixed on draw-in groove 7, and another extension is then fixed on outside bung flange 4 through push rod outer end;
Lockset motor clutch mechanism described in above the utility model embodiment, during unlatching, motor 3 starts rotating forward, the bung flange 4 of drive motor 3 rotates forward, latch rotor spring 5 follows bung flange 4 upwards to swing, and drives latch push rod 6 upwardly on-of bolt, and then unblank with this; Time closed, motor 3 starts reversion, and the bung flange 4 of drive motor 3 reverses, and latch rotor spring 5 follows bung flange 4 to lower swing, drives latch push rod 6 to promote downwards with this, and on-of bolt resets, and then locking.
